StripInavders Ethernet Enabled LED Strip

Are you looking for some cool LED light strips for your home entertainment room, or maybe for that next big party? The StripInvaders are an Ethernet enabled LED strip that can be controlled from your smartphone or tablet. StripInvaders are 5m long with 160 individually controllable LEDs and each LED can display 16 million colors per pixel while only operating on 5 Volts.

Connect StripInvaders to your LAN and enjoy your own Lightshow!

  • 15 different Light Modes, more will follow
  • Stepless adjust the RGB values​​
  • Stepless adjust the animation speed
  • Control StripInvaders wireless with your iPhone/iPad/Android Phone/Android Tablet
  • Bonjour and mDNS support
  • Modify or create your own Interfaces

With 32 RGB LEDs per meter you can create some serious entertainment for you and your friends. You can learn more at PIXELinvaders, where you can purchase the StripInvaders for €185.00.
